China Beijing Beijing Alibaba Cloud
Websites on 112.126.74.52
- Domain names that have been bound:
- 2019-06-09-----2023-09-16www.lutlc.com
- 2017-07-24-----2021-12-05lutlc.com
- 2017-07-24-----2021-06-19sanheqihua.com
- 2019-07-08-----2020-02-16www.hqboc.com
- 2017-06-29-----2019-09-29zthxcf.com
- 2019-09-13-----2019-09-13www.zthxcf.com
- 2017-07-24-----2019-08-14shqhcf.com
- 2019-07-28-----2019-07-28dcxtw.com
- 2019-07-16-----2019-07-17hqboc.com
- 2017-07-24-----2019-04-18zfwot.com
- 2017-07-24-----2017-07-25gjwot.com
- website server lookup history
- iisthin.com
- 392f26.com
- ydpeixun.com
- 5a6eca17.com
- hkudi.com
- www.hptv.com
- xnxx.com
- hyousj.net
- sjhuachen.com
- www.henanjiaoya.com
- iweay.gemtest.org
- kittyfaps.cc
- zyxn.solarbe.com
- an.91.com
- sjykf.com
- pvsen.com
- huaouren.com
- cnzcxaz.com
- 2h6j4r.com
- 91.com
- hosting ip address lookup history
- 38.174.233.137
- 185.93.245.11
- 202.97.231.123
- 140.188.33.88
- 45.134.169.110
- 182.136.165.194
- 172.82.128.153
- 15.204.61.39
- 192.225.227.72
- 156.245.251.178
- 115.126.87.13
- 69.163.34.106
- 45.201.230.40
- 134.0.10.62
- 130.185.82.220
- 88.218.145.66
- 81.25.120.26
- 62.210.250.248
- 164.155.194.26
- 112.5.62.220
